The American Institute of Certified Public Accountants, the world’s largest accounting group, administers the US CPA. The AICPA awards CPA certification to those who have passed the standardized CPA exam and earned the required experience. The CPA certification upholds the highest possible professional standards in the field of accounting.   AICPA membership is open to anyone who passes all four CPA tests.
